Thrifting Storage

I love to come up with unusual ways to store my stuff. I store my wrapping paper in an old cane wine bottle holder. I put my glues bottles in an old iron milk bottle holder. I put my pens in an old jug. Other supplies in old chocolate tins. Ribbon in glass candy jars. That kinda thing.
